What is AI Content Generation?
AI content generation is the use of artificial intelligence models - particularly large language models (LLMs) and multimodal AI - to draft, summarize, or transform source material into new content formats. In the context of content repurposing, AI content generation takes a single input such as a webinar transcript or recording and automatically produces derivative assets: blog posts, social captions, email sequences, and more.
The technology has matured rapidly. The majority of B2B marketers now report using AI tools in their content workflows, and adoption continues to grow year over year. The shift is not just about adoption - it's about where AI fits. Repurposing is one of the highest-ROI applications because the source material (your expert's words, your proprietary data) already exists. AI simply restructures it for different channels and audiences.
Key Concepts
- Transcript-to-text transformation: Converting spoken webinar content into written formats like blog articles, show notes, and summaries.
- Format adaptation: Reshaping the same core message for different platforms - a LinkedIn post reads differently from an email nurture touch, even when both originate from the same 30-second webinar segment.
- Tone and length calibration: AI can adjust output length, formality, and style to match specific channel requirements and brand guidelines.
- Batch generation: Producing multiple content pieces simultaneously from a single source, enabling batch content creation workflows.
Why AI Content Generation Matters for B2B Marketers in 2026
B2B marketing teams face a persistent tension: the demand for multi-channel content keeps growing, but headcount and budgets are flat or shrinking. Research consistently shows that creating enough content for all channels is the top challenge marketers face. AI content generation addresses this directly.
Pain points AI content generation solves
- Time-to-publish lag: Without AI, repurposing a 45-minute webinar into a blog post, 5 social posts, and an email sequence can take a content team 8-12 hours. AI reduces this to minutes.
- Content decay: Webinar insights lose relevance fast. If it takes two weeks to turn a session into social content, the conversation has moved on. AI enables same-day turnaround.
- Format bottlenecks: Many teams can write but struggle to produce video descriptions, audiogram captions, or carousel copy. AI generates channel-specific formats that teams would otherwise skip.
- Consistency at scale: When one person writes the blog and another writes social, messaging drifts. AI produces all assets from the same source, keeping the message aligned.
Real-World Examples
Post-webinar content sprint
A demand gen team hosts a monthly product webinar with an external analyst. Within an hour of the session ending, AI processes the transcript and generates a recap blog post, 6 LinkedIn posts (one per key takeaway), a 3-email nurture sequence for no-show registrants, and quote cards featuring the analyst's standout insights. What previously required three business days is live the same afternoon.
Multi-language content expansion
A global SaaS company records webinars in English but serves prospects in four languages. AI generates the English blog post and social assets first, then adapts each piece for German, French, and Spanish audiences - adjusting not just language but idiom and cultural references. The marketing team reviews and publishes across regions within 48 hours.
Sales enablement from customer webinars
A customer success team records quarterly business review webinars with key accounts. AI extracts the customer's own words about ROI and outcomes, generating quote cards, a case-study draft, and talk tracks for the sales team - turning customer conversations into sales enablement content without additional interviews.

AI Content Generation vs Similar Concepts
| Concept | What it means | How it differs |
|---|---|---|
| AI Content Generation | AI transforms source material into new formats | Uses existing proprietary content as input |
| Content Spinning | Synonym swapping to create "unique" versions | Low quality, no format change, often penalized by search engines |
| Auto-Clipping | AI selects and extracts video segments | Focuses on video/audio extraction, not text generation |
| Automated Captioning | Speech-to-text subtitle generation | Produces a transcript, not derivative content formats |
